National Day for Truth and Reconciliation set for September 30th

Last week the Province announced Thursday September 30th as a Day for Truth and Reconciliation, when Manitobans can reflect on the impact of Residential Schools. As part of those observances Pembina Trails will be engaging in reflection during our Truth and Reconciliation Week from Monday, September 27th-Friday, October 1st. 

 

“We all have a role to play in reconciliation. We can all listen, learn, and support the healing needed to address the intergenerational trauma caused by the residential school system,” said Indigenous Reconciliation and Northern Relations Minister Alan Lagimodiere. 

 

“Reflecting on our tragic history by recognizing the National Day for Truth and Reconciliation provides an opportunity for Manitobans to learn about the ongoing legacy of residential schools. This shared understanding of our history is essential to reconciliation.”
